a circle with 4 inch radius, find length of arc when intercepted by central angle of 240 degrees

r=radius
θ=central angle in radians
To convert degrees to radians, multiply the number of degrees by π and divide by 180°.
Arc length, l = rθ
Example:
θ = 90°
=90*π/180=π/2
r = 10 m
Length of arc
= rθ
= 10 * π/2
= 5π
= 15.7 m
